In the world of c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in remains the most popular and widely recognized digital currency. As more people invest in Bitcoin, the need for secure and reliable wallets to store their digital assets becomes increasingly important. With numerous Bitcoin wallets available, it can be challenging to choose the right one for your needs. To help you make an informed decision, we have compiled a list of the top five Bitcoin wallets that offer security, ease of use, and a range of features.
1. Ledger Nano S
The Ledger Nano S is a hardware wallet that has gained a reputation for its high level of security. It stores your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ies offline, making it immune to online hacking attempts. The device features a small screen that allows you to verify transactions before signing them, ensuring that you are in control of your funds. The Ledger Nano S supports a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in, making it a versatile choice for users with diverse portfolios.
2. Trezor Model T
Trezor is another popular hardware wallet that offers top-notch security for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ies. The Trezor Model T is the latest model in the Trezor line, featuring a color touchscreen that makes it easier to navigate through the wallet's interface. Like the Ledger Nano S, the Trezor Model T stores your cryptocurrencies offline, protecting them from online threats. It also supports a wide range of c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Bitcoin Cash.
3. Exodus
Exodus is a user-friendly software wallet that is perfect for beginners and those who prefer a more intuitive interface. It supports Bitcoin, Ethereum, and over 100 other cryptocurrencies, making it a versatile choice for users with diverse portfolios. The wallet features a sleek design and an easy-to-navigate interface, allowing you to manage your cryptocurrencies with ease. Additionally, Exodus offers a built-in exchange feature, allowing you to trade your cryptocurrencies directly within the wallet.
4. Electrum
Electrum is a popular software wallet that has been around for many years. It is known for its simplicity and speed, making it an excellent choice for Bitcoin users who want a straightforward wallet without all the bells and whistles. Electrum supports Bitcoin and allows you to create a wallet on your computer or mobile device. The wallet also offers a watch-only feature, which allows you to view your Bitcoin balance without revealing your private keys.
5. MyEtherWallet (MEW)
MyEtherWallet (MEW) is a web-based wallet that is primarily designed for Ethereum and its ERC-20 tokens. However, it also supports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ies. MEW is a popular choice among Ethereum users due to its ease of use and the ability to create custom wallets. The wallet allows you to manage your cryptocurrencies directly from your web browser, eliminating the need to download any software. MEW also offers a built-in wallet generator, which allows you to create a secure wallet without sharing your private keys.
In conclusion, the top five Bitcoin wallets listed above offer a range of features and security measures to help you store your cryptocurrencies safely. Whether you prefer a hardware wallet, software wallet, or web-based wallet, these options provide you with the tools to manage your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ies effectively. When choosing a wallet, consider your needs, the level of security you require, and the ease of use. With the right wallet, you can rest assured that your digital assets are in good hands.
